Probable Starting Pitchers

Game 1: Brandon Pfaadt (0-1, 4.50 ERA) vs. Jake Irvin (0-0, 3.60 ERA)

Pfaadt, in his first start, went six innings, giving up three runs on six hits; he walked one and struck out five. Irvin, in his first start of 2025, went five innings, giving up two runs on seven hits; he walked two and struck out two.

Game 2: Eduardo Rodriguez (0-0, 5.06 ERA) vs. Mitchell Parker (1-0, 0.00 ERA)

Rodriguez gets the middle game in his first start, he went 5.1 innings. He allowed three runs on three hits; he walked three and struck out five. Parker was fantastic in his first start of the season, going 6.1 shutout innings, giving up seven hits; he walked two and struck out five.

Game 3: Corbin Burnes (0-0, 4.15 ERA) vs. Michael Soroka (0-1, 7.20 ERA)

Burned made his Diamondbacks debut against the Yankees, going 4.1 innings. He allowed four runs, two earned, on four hits. Burnes walked three and struck out eight. Soroka, in his Nationals debut, went five innings, giving up four runs on five hits; he walked one and struck out three.

Player To Watch:

Arizona Diamondbacks

Eugenio Suarez this season is hitting .261 with a 1.350 OPS. He has, a double, five home runs, 11 RBI, and seven runs scored. In six games against the Nationals last season, he hit .348 with a 1.227 OPS. He had a double, three home runs, five RBI, and seven runs scored.

Washington Nationals

Keibert Ruiz this season is hitting .381 with a 1.149 OPS. He has a double, two home runs, five RBI, and four runs scored. In six games against the Diamondbacks last season, he hit .150 with a .350 OPS. He had a double, two RBI, and two runs scored.
